Felt Test Pattern TV Cover: Do Not Attempt to Adjust Your Set

While I can’t remember the last time I saw a TV test pattern, I can say that this is a swanky-looking TV cover. It was handmade by Jason Loper, and has a retro style will definitely not look out of place in any modern dwelling.

Jason created this to hide his new HDTV that he got for Christmas. He bought a bag of felt pieces from a fabric store and got cracking. He used Google images to ensure that the colors he was getting were accurate.

It’s a cool project if you are good at sewing. It’s also a good way of softening all the electronic stuff in your pad, so that your guests don’t suffer from too much tech overload.
